The book "Thin-layer chromatography in organic chemistry" by Makarov and Kibardin is a unique and valuable source of knowledge for all who are interested in modern methods of analysis and separation of substances. The publication covers a wide range of topics related to thin-layer chromatography (TH) and is not only a tutorial, but also a practical guide for researchers, students and professionals in the field of chemistry. In this book you will find a detailed explanation of the principles of thin-layer chromatography, starting with the basics and ending with complex techniques and their application in organic chemistry. The authors, with extensive experience in analytical chemistry, share their knowledge of how to use TC to separate and analyze complex mixtures, as well as to identify various chemical compounds. The reader will be able to learn about various sorbents, solvents and experimental conditions, which makes the book an indispensable tool for laboratory practice.
